Text

A.Every motorcycle shall be equipped with at least one stop lamp meeting the requirements of this section.
B.The stop lamp required by this section: 1. Shall be mounted on the rear of the motorcycle; 2. Shall display a red or amber light, or any shade of color between red and amber, visible from a distance of not less than five hundred (500) feet to the rear in normal sunlight; and 3. Shall be actuated upon application of the brakes.

Legislative History

Added by Laws 2003, c.411, § 72, eff. Nov. 1, 2003.
